> +static void __set_tcb_field(struct sock *sk, struct sk_buff *skb, u16 word,
> + u64 mask, u64 val, u8 cookie, int no_reply)
> +{
> + struct chtls_sock *csk = rcu_dereference_sk_user_data(sk);
> + struct cpl_set_tcb_field *req;
> + struct ulptx_idata *sc;
> + unsigned int wrlen = roundup(sizeof(*req) + sizeof(*sc), 16);
Please use reverse christmas tree style for variable declarations. If
needed, do the assignments later on.
